About Drain Descaling
Drain descaling is a specialised service designed to tackle stubborn build-ups of hard limescale, rust, and mineral deposits within your drainage system. Over time, these naturally occurring substances can adhere to pipe walls, progressively narrowing the internal diameter and significantly impeding water flow, leading to frequent blockages and inefficient drainage. Professionals employ advanced techniques, including the use of robust picote chains – which mechanically abrade and pulverise deposits – or powerful high-pressure water jetting tools. These methods effectively scour the internal surfaces of pipes, restoring them to their optimal diameter and ensuring smooth, unobstructed drainage. Opting for professional descaling safeguards your plumbing infrastructure, prevents costly future repairs, and enhances the overall longevity and performance of your drainage system, providing a reliable and lasting solution to persistent pipe issues.
